The two types of expenses recorded on the income statement are cost of goods sold and operating expenses. Cost of goods sold includes all expenses directly related to the production or purchase of goods sold by a business, such as materials and labor costs.

Operating expenses, on the other hand, include all other expenses incurred by a business in its daily operations, such as rent, utilities, salaries, and marketing expenses. These two categories of expenses are important for businesses to track as they directly impact the overall profitability of a business.

By analyzing these expenses, businesses can make informed decisions on pricing, production, and operational efficiency to improve their bottom line.

The statement that the firm was allocative efficient in the long-run based on the display of the long-run demand curve for monopolistic competitor, firm H, is incorrect. This is because allocative efficiency is achieved when the price of a good or service is equal to its marginal cost, and in a monopolistic competition market structure, firms have some degree of market power and can charge a price higher than their marginal cost.

In the long-run, firms in monopolistic competition will continue to produce as long as they are making economic profits, which means that the price they charge is higher than their marginal cost. This results in a deadweight loss to society, as some consumers who are willing to pay the marginal cost are priced out of the market.

Robert Frank and Philip Cook have explored markets where a few top performers receive a disproportionate share of the rewards, and they call them "winner-take-all" markets, not lucky markets. The term "winner-take-all" reflects the idea that in such markets, the top performers capture most of the rewards, while the rest receive very little. This phenomenon has been observed in various fields, such as sports, entertainment, technology, and finance, among others.

True, the idea of religious liberty is very much ingrained in American social and political life. The concept of religious freedom is deeply rooted in the American founding principles and the Constitution.

The First Amendment of the U.S. Constitution guarantees the right to practice one's own religion without government interference: "Congress shall make no law respecting an establishment of religion, or prohibiting the free exercise thereof."

This protection reflects the belief that individuals should be able to practice their faith without fear of persecution or punishment. Religious liberty has been essential in shaping the diverse and tolerant society that exists in the United States today.

Throughout history, many people have come to America to escape religious persecution in their home countries, and the United States has served as a safe haven for diverse beliefs and practices.

In American political life, religious liberty is considered a fundamental right, and politicians often discuss the importance of maintaining this freedom. However, it is important to note that the concept of religious liberty has not always been consistently applied, and there have been instances of religious discrimination throughout American history.

Despite these challenges, the overall commitment to religious freedom remains a cornerstone of American society and continues to influence social and political conversations.

California has a long history of passing laws and regulations aimed at protecting public health and the environment. In recent years, there has been growing concern about the potential risks associated with exposure to certain chemicals found in cleaning products, including carcinogens, endocrine disruptors, and other toxic substances. As a result, California has taken steps to increase transparency and consumer awareness about the ingredients used in these products.

The California Cleaning Product Right to Know Act, which took effect in 2020, requires cleaning product manufacturers to disclose all intentionally added ingredients on the product label and online. This includes chemicals used in fragrances, dyes, preservatives, and other components of cleaning products. By providing this information, consumers can make more informed decisions about the products they choose to use, and can avoid potentially harmful chemicals.

In addition to promoting consumer safety, the law also helps to protect the environment by reducing the use of hazardous chemicals in consumer products. By requiring manufacturers to disclose all ingredients, regulatory agencies can better monitor and regulate the use of these chemicals and take steps to protect public health and the environment. Overall, the California Cleaning Product Right to Know Act is an important step toward promoting transparency and sustainability in the cleaning products industry.

The additional Medicare tax is imposed on individuals who earn wages, compensation, or self-employment income above certain threshold amounts. For the tax year 2019, the threshold for the additional Medicare tax is $200,000 for single taxpayers. The additional Medicare tax rate is 0.9%.Therefore, Anna's additional Medicare tax liability would be:$400,000 - $200,000 = $200,000 (excess wages subject to additional Medicare tax)$200,000 × 0.9% = $1,800For high-income earners, there is an additional Medicare tax of 0.9% on earned income exceeding certain thresholds. For individuals, the threshold is $200,000 for single filers, $250,000 for married filing jointly, and $125,000 for married filing separately. In this case, Anna's salary income of $400,000 is above the threshold for a single filer, so she is subject to the additional Medicare tax.

The key ways to gain more profits in a global value chain include increasing efficiency, innovation, differentiation, and vertical integration.


Firstly, increasing efficiency involves optimizing production processes, reducing waste, and streamlining supply chain management. This can be achieved through the implementation of lean manufacturing techniques, automation, and better inventory management.
Secondly, innovation can help businesses gain a competitive edge by introducing new products, services, or processes. This could involve investing in research and development, staying abreast of market trends, and adapting to changing consumer needs.



Thirdly, differentiation helps businesses stand out from competitors by offering unique and high-quality products or services. This can be achieved by focusing on a niche market, emphasizing product design, or providing exceptional customer service.
Lastly, vertical integration involves controlling different stages of the production process, from raw materials to the final product. This can lead to cost savings, better quality control, and stronger bargaining power with suppliers and distributors.

Valuation methodologies are used to determine the value of a company or an asset. Including the nature of the company or asset being valued, the purpose of the valuation, and the availability of data.

Purpose of Valuation: The purpose of the valuation can help determine the valuation methodology to use. For instance, if the valuation is required for tax purposes, the asset's historical cost and the tax code will guide the methodology used. If the valuation is for an M&A deal, the discounted cash flow (DCF) analysis might be more appropriate.

Nature of the Company or Asset: The valuation methodology used also depends on the nature of the company or asset being valued. For instance, a mature company with a stable income stream might be better suited for a DCF analysis, while a startup company with limited operating history might be better suited for a market-based approach, such as comparable company analysis.

Data Availability: The availability and quality of data can also guide the choice of valuation methodology. For instance, if the company's financial statements are unreliable, or the data is limited, a market-based approach might be more appropriate.

Employee engagement is a term used to describe how emotionally invested a worker is in their organisation, coworkers, and job. It demonstrates how involved staff members are in their work and how driven they are to contribute to the organization's success.

Employees who are actively engaged tend to be more productive, more loyal to their employers, and more likely to go above and beyond the call of duty.
